Suffolk Republican chairman John Jay LaValle appears to have caught dance fever.

The party's $100-per-person fundraising event on March 27 will be held at Emporium, a new rock club in Patchogue, which had been the Knights of Columbus Hall, where the GOP took in election-night returns.

The party invitation said there will be music, food and an unlimited bar, so that the party faithful "can dance the night away with John Jay LaValle" and party leaders.

Even better, LaValle vowed, "There will be no speeches."

-- Rick Brand
